## Building Access — Spares Room (Hullbrook Annex)

Contractors: the spare hardware room is down the east corridor on the ground floor, third door on the left. Sign in at the front desk first and grab a visitor lanyard. Anything you take out, jot it in the blue logbook — yes, even the little stuff. The door self-locks, so don't wedge it. To get in, punch in the code below.

staff pass of hagug-taguf = bdg-HJ-9

## Archiving Cold Storage Buckets — Provenance Notes

When a Glassfen bucket ages out of the hot tier, the archiver snapshots its manifest before moving objects to cold storage. This matters for provenance: auditors need to prove which build produced which artifact, even years later. As the contractor on this rotation, never delete a manifest, even for empty buckets. Each archival run is stamped with a token from the build that performed it, recorded directly beneath this paragraph for reference.

session token of kagup-hahaf = htk3_2b8

Cleaning crew (Tidewell Services) attend the Cranfold building Monday–Friday, 19:00–22:00. Reception verifies each cleaner against the Tidewell roster before entry. Crew use the rear service entrance only and must wear orange lanyards on all floors. No access to the server room or records office. Report roster mismatches to the duty manager immediately. To admit the crew through the service door, use the code below.

door code, bafog-kawip: bdg-HQ-8

## Changelog — Quillbox 4.2

Changed: user-supplied formulas now execute inside the Hearthcage sandbox by default rather than opt-in. This closes the gap where untrusted spreadsheet expressions could call host functions. Existing workbooks are migrated automatically; only formulas flagged as trusted by an admin bypass the cage. New team members should review the defaults carefully, as they now ship with these values.

config for kahag-tafop:
WENWYN_PIN=7412
WENWYN_TENANT=fenion
WENWYN_METRICS_HOST=metrics.wenwyn.zemvarnet.local
WENWYN_SEAL=seal_cafee3b9
WENWYN_STANDBY_TEAM=praox